Tough, low-maintenance, and pest-free, Vinca minor (commonly known as periwinkle) has pretty broadleaf foliage and flowers that thrive in the sun or shade. It is also useful for providing ground cover and is known for its creeping habit. They typically stand only 3 to 6 inches off the ground, but their trailing stems can reach 18 inches in length. Prefers part shade to shade in fertile well-drained soil. One option is to smother the area with black plastic. Cover the ground with the plastic and weigh it down with rocks or other heavy objects. Leave it in place for 4 to 6 weeks, checking regularly for any holes or rips in the plastic. some chimpanzees crossword
